Jane C. Washington to John Augustine Washington III, 1854 January 17
Scope and Contents
A.L.S. Blakeley. Paid $200 on stock note at bank. Is anxious about his brother determining to go to Housekeeping & renting Col. Devenport’s House. He will still be at Blakeley every day. She has been suffering from dyspepsia. Glad to hear the governess gives satisfaction. Reference to Miss Nancy at Walnut Farm, who “is not only a good house keeper but also understands gardening.”
